Fatah official slams Israel’s plans to build thousands of new settlement units

A leading Fatah and government official yesterday slammed Israel’s announcement of the construction of thousands of new settler units, north of occupied Jerusalem.

Fatah Central Committee Member Hussein al-Sheikh, who also serves as the head of the Palestinian Civil Affairs Commission, denounced Israel’s decision to resume an old project to build 10,000 settler housing units in the Qalandia area of occupied Jerusalem, saying “it kills the two-state solution.”

“The announcement of 10,000 settlement units in Qalandia, ]known to Israelis as[ Atarot, is a confirmation of the right-wing settlement approach of this government,” he tweeted.

“It kills the two-state solution and it sets the beginning of an upcoming explosion and minimizes the options,” he added.
